The Neomounts NSNOTEBOOK300 is a solid, no-drama laptop stand if you want your screen up and your posture sorted without spending office-setup money. For around £43 ex‑VAT, you’re basically paying for something that stays stable in daily use and gives you real ergonomic benefit—especially if you work from a laptop for hours, run lots of calls, or you’re constantly shifting between desk and meeting room. It’s a good fit for small businesses, consultants, and anyone building a lean “everyone gets the same kit” refresh.
That said, I wouldn’t buy it if you’re after anything fancy like height fine-tuning on the fly, a lot of adjustability, or a stand that’s built for frequent travelling. A portable accessory category choice suggests it’s meant for regular use in one place (or at least moving it occasionally), not for daily carry in a crowded bag. If you’ve got a very specific laptop size/keyboard layout you hate compromising on, it’s worth double-checking fit before you commit. Otherwise: good value, practical, and likely to get used every day.
